Mardi Gras Noise Maker

Instructions for making a festive, Mardi Gras noise maker out of paper plates.

Materials Needed:

  • 2 Paper Plates
  • Crayons, Markers, or Paint
  • Crepe Paper or Other Streamers
  • Dried Beans
  • Stapler or Tape
  • Craft Stick
  • Tape

Instructions:
Decorate the back sides of the paper plates with purple, green, and gold crayons, markers, or paint (these are traditional Mardi Gras colors). Tape or staple 1 - 2 foot long pieces of streamer around the outside edge of one of the decorated paper plates (attach them to the non-decorated side).

Put the paper plate with the streamers on the table, with the right side (non-decorated) up. Tape a craft stick to the rim of the plate leaving out part of the stick for a handle. Place the other paper plate on top of the first one, right side down. This will make a gap in the middle.

Start stapling the edges together, leaving an opening a few inches wide. Slide a handful of dried beans in between the paper plates. Finish stapling them shut and your festive noise maker is complete!
